#df7cd0 basic color information

#df7cd0

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#df7cd0 has decimal index of: 14646480, is composed of 87.5% red, 48.6% green and 81.6% blue. #df7cd0 in CMYK color model, is composed of 0% cyan, 44.4% magenta, 6.7% yellow and 12.5% black.
#cc66cc is the closest web-safe color to #df7cd0.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
